by Patricia Grace (Author)

Now a feature film streaming on Netflix

This is a stunning novel about tradition and change, about whanau and its struggle to survive, about the place of women in a shifting world.Makareta is the chosen one--carrying her family's hopes. Missy is the observer--the one who accepts but has her dreams. Mata is always waiting--for life to happen as it stealthily passes by. Moving from the forties to the present, from the country to the protests of the cities, Cousins is the story of these three cousins. Thrown together as children, they have subsequently grown apart, yet they share a connection that can never be broken.

Author Biography

Patricia Grace is one of New Zealand's most celebrated writers. She has published seven novels and seven short-story collections, as well as a number of books for children and works of non-fiction. She has won many awards. She lives in Plimmerton on ancestral land, in close proximity to her home marae at Hongoeka Bay.
